Subject: DR drill — tax-rate lookup cache

Support team,

Wednesday's disaster-recovery drill will flush and rebuild the Harlowe tax-rate lookup cache. Expect brief slowdowns on quote lookups between 10:00 and 10:30. Customers may see a maintenance banner; no action needed on tickets. If you need the drill status console, unlock it with the recovery passphrase shown below.

strongbox words: ralath-julox-fenmir

## Rotating secrets with KeyWhirl

Welcome aboard! KeyWhirl is our in-house rotation tool — it cycles credentials for most backend services on a schedule. Before you trigger a manual rotation, always check the dry-run output first; a botched rotation locks out the billing workers for about ten minutes. KeyWhirl reads its settings from the block shown below.

settings of fahag-haduf:
[ulaox]
port = 8443
region = south-2
host = ulaox.lumiccorp.internal
timeout_ms = 500
retries = 8

Regenerate the Quillmark baseline file before tagging. Do not hand-edit suppressions; the generator sorts entries deterministically, and manual edits break the diff gate. Confirm zero new findings against the previous baseline, and that deleted files are pruned from it. If the baseline shrinks by more than 50 entries, flag it — that usually means a scanner config drifted, not real cleanup. Reviewer signs off only after CI passes with the baseline frozen. Verified against the build stamped below.

build token for tawif-bahip: htk31_68bba16e1afabfef4ecc69408c06f16

For review: the Fernlake export worker intermittently fails mid-batch with connection resets, and the current retry logic restarts the entire export rather than resuming from the last committed chunk. Proposed fix adds a checkpoint table and exponential backoff capped at five attempts. Please verify the checkpoint writes are transactional with the batch itself, otherwise we risk duplicate rows downstream. I reproduced the failure locally against the staging exports database using the connection string below.

primary connection of kagug-bahof = mysql://pelmir_svc:AsbhmEY@db-78bb.ordinlabs.example:5432/keleth